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ES OF THE RESIDENTIAL BEHAVIOR SUPPORT PROFESSIONAL:



Serves as shift supervisor in lieu of Manager and assistant manager


Supports program staff and clients by assisting in the development and implementation of all support plans, assisting clients in achieving their personal goals and desires, providing interaction and choices for activities that support a meaningful day, and supporting clients to be independent in activities of daily living.


Responsible for assisting clients in maintaining a clean, safe, and orderly home by following safety and infection control procedures; educates clients about maintaining homes. 


Assists in scheduling client appointments.


Provides necessary transportation adhering to the driving policies and standards of Alternatives, Inc.


Assists clients with fiscal management while safeguarding their funds. This may include reconciling accounts and assisting clients with spending choices.


Evaluates skills and needs of each individual receiving services and makes recommendations to Program Manager


Assists in planning and implementing client service plans with the Program Manager and Interdisciplinary Team


Assists with information gathering for personal outcome measures and other assessments


Supervises and assists clients in maintenance and upkeep of apartments or home, meal preparation, hygiene and other activities as needed


Provides necessary transportation adhering to the driving policies and standards of Alternatives, Inc.


Implements client individualized training programs


Assists in planning and implementing Behavior Plans with Behavior Specialists, BCBA, Program Manager and IDT, when applicable


Reports and/or documents routine and unusual events including completing daily logs, accident reports, outcome data sheets, etc. in a concise, understandable, and legible manner


Ensures security of client residence, program, staff office, agency and vehicle key


Completes and maintains records as per agency policy and assigned by Program Manager


Availability to be contacted in emergency situations


Assists in training of clients in necessary areas


Assists Program Manager in maintaining contact with outside agencies providing services to individuals


Participates as a team member in planning, implementing and evaluating services provided by the program


Participates in & attends program & general staff meetings

Qualifications

Bachelor's degree in ABA or related field (i.e. Psychology, Social Work, Special Education, etc.)


Also must have at least one (1) year experience with the below:



Completing Functional Behavior Assessments,
Writing and Implementing Behavior Support Plans,
Provide ongoing monitoring to all those expected to implement Behavior Support Plan strategies
Training caregivers in Behavior Support Plan


Applied Behavior Analysis skills, including but not limited to:

Interpret functional behavioral assessments/analyses (FBA) of individuals with emotional and behavioral disturbances and/or developmentally challenged clients.
Implement interventions and strategies for decreasing problem behavior and teaching adaptive and functional communication skills. 
Collect extensive and appropriate data and share findings with Behavior support team as needed.
 Collaborate with behavior technicians’ staff in homes and other community based settings to train and implement behavior/treatment plans using techniques grounded in ABA and Positive Behavioral Supports (PBS) to promote the well-being and independence of the client served. 


Strong interpersonal & effective communication skills
Valid driver's license with a good driving record & ability to transport clients.
Ability to pass criminal/registry background checks and a drug screen
Clear tuberculosis (TB) screening
Ability to pass and maintain required trainings such as CPR/first aid, medication administration, and positive behavioral support training
